A Study on the Variation of Flow Measurements According to the Blockage Rate of the Flowmeter Pressure Tab at Down Stream in the Large-capacity Venturi by CFD

The change in pressure measurement according to the low pressure tap blockage rate of the Venturi flowmeter used in domestic nuclear power plants was approached numerically. Blockage rates were modeled dividing by 1/10dT to the downstream side of the low pressure tab to identify differential pressure changes. As a result, differential pressure increased in proportion to the blockage rate, and there was no change in differential pressure measurement at 10 to 40 percent with relatively small blockage rate, but the error rate of 50% to 0.3% or higher was shown.
